Overview: As a Business Intelligence Analyst at Micron Technology,
you will be responsible for driving global construction related
cost analytics, modeling, reporting, and cost reduction initiatives
to achieve project cost targets aligned with strategic objectives.
You will collaborate closely with team members and customers across
Micron’s global sites to support profitability objectives and
future cost down goals. This role partners with sourcing,
engineering, finance, site leaders, and other collaborators to
ensure successful outcomes. Responsibilities : • Cost Objectives &
Planning: Develop and implement cost objectives and plans to
achieve overall construction project cost targets. • Data Analysis
& Insights: Analyze construction categories using internal and
external data to identify trends, irregularities, cost saving
opportunities, and provide actionable recommendations to decision
makers. • Performance Tracking & Accountability: Monitor cost
performance across projects and critical areas while holding
workstreams accountable for meeting targets, goals, and deadlines.
• Customer Alignment & Data Integrity: Ensure collaborators
understand cost tracking and control mechanisms while maintaining
data integrity and accessibility. • Multi-functional Collaboration
& Continuous Improvement: Partner with Procurement, Finance,
Facilities Construction, Operations, and business analytics teams
to identify cost opportunities, drive frameworks for continuous
improvement, support competitive cost negotiations, and evaluate
construction market conditions, benchmarking, trends, supply and
demand challenges, and supplier insights. • Executive Communication
& Reporting: Advance key achievements, risks, and barriers to
executive leadership and support the development of tools for
supervising and reporting cost data. Minimum Qualifications: • 3–5
years of experience in cost management, cost controls, quantity
surveying, or business analytics, preferably within semiconductor
or cleanroom environments, including mega capital projects. •
Bachelor’s degree or equivalent experience in Business,
Engineering, Construction Management, or a related field, with
knowledge of project management methodologies and construction
delivery models (GMP, lump sum, unit price, T&M). • Strong
proficiency in data management, analysis, and reporting tools such
as Excel, Tableau, Power BI, SQL, Access, SharePoint, and tools for
creating presentations. • Experience with procurement and
enterprise systems such as SAP, Scout, or similar platforms, along
with strong written and verbal communication skills. Preferred
